Kenneth A. Simon, Managing Director
For
almost 30 years, Ken has specialized in providing financial
advisory services in bankruptcy and insolvency matters. He
has been a financial advisor to unsecured creditors’ committees,
debtors, lenders, equity and retiree committees. Ken also
has 15 years of experience as an auditor with nationally recognized
public accounting firms.
As a reorganization
and insolvency specialist, Ken is well versed in evaluating
the ongoing viability of troubled companies, analyzing short
term cash flow projections, business plans and Plans of Reorganization
(“POR”). Ken’s extensive experience across a variety
of business sectors enables him to provide clients with a
detailed assessment of the specific financial and operational
problems experienced by a troubled company, along with an
objective recommendation of proposed strategies to remedy
the existing problems. Furthermore, Ken has the skill sets
needed to identify and implement an exit strategy that will
maximize the value of the estate. Accordingly, his engagement
responsibilities typically include significant participation
in plan negotiations. Ken also has extensive experience in
preparing orderly liquidation analyses that are needed in
order to determine that the POR meets the “Best Interest Test”.
Importantly, Ken is well versed with the accounting requirements
of the U.S. Bankruptcy Code and with related legal issues,
such as fraudulent conveyances and preferential transfers.
Ken
has experience in a variety of industries including retail,
telecommunications, transportation, textile and apparel, consumer
products and manufacturing. Recent retail engagements include
Filene’s Basement, Inc., The Sharper Image, Steve and Barry’s,
LLC and Gottschalks, Inc. Ken’s diverse experience includes
many large and complex bankruptcies in recent years, among
then Footstar, Inc., Global Crossing, Inc., Delta Airlines,
Inc., Salant Corporation, Atkins Nutritionals Inc. and Oakwood
Homes, Inc.
Ken
is a Certified Public Accountant in the State of New York.
He graduated from Adelphi University with
a Bachelor in Business Administration.
